中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

如何在React項目中配置和使用TypeScript以增強代碼的可維護性和穩定性

發布時間:2024-06-17 12:49:48 來源:億速云 閱讀:81 作者:小樊 欄目:web開發

要在React項目中配置和使用TypeScript以增強代碼的可維護性和穩定性,可以按照以下步驟進行:

  1. 安裝TypeScript和相關工具: 首先,需要在項目中安裝TypeScript和相關工具。可以使用以下命令安裝TypeScript和@types/react和@types/react-dom:
npm install typescript @types/react @types/react-dom --save-dev
  1. 配置TypeScript: 在項目根目錄下創建一個tsconfig.json文件,用于配置TypeScript編譯器。可以使用以下命令生成一個基本的tsconfig.json文件:
npx tsc --init

在tsconfig.json文件中,可以設置一些選項,比如指定TypeScript編譯后的輸出目錄、啟用嚴格模式等。

  1. 使用TypeScript編寫React組件: 現在可以使用TypeScript編寫React組件了。可以將React組件的擴展名改為.tsx,并在組件中添加類型注解。例如:
import React from 'react';

type Props = {
  name: string;
}

const MyComponent: React.FC<Props> = ({ name }) => {
  return <h1>Hello, {name}!</h1>;
}

export default MyComponent;
  1. 使用TypeScript檢查代碼: 運行TypeScript編譯器來檢查代碼是否符合類型規范。可以使用以下命令運行編譯器:
npx tsc

如果有類型錯誤,編譯器會給出相應的提示。

  1. 集成TypeScript和React工具: 可以集成TypeScript和React工具,比如eslint-plugin-react和eslint-plugin-react-hooks,以進一步提升代碼的質量和可維護性。

通過以上步驟,就可以在React項目中配置和使用TypeScript,從而增強代碼的可維護性和穩定性。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

襄垣县| 论坛| 大安市| 三穗县| 湖州市| 当雄县| 南昌县| 台东县| 萨迦县| 社旗县| 郎溪县| 疏勒县| 临清市| 巧家县| 临颍县| 民和| 三河市| 灌阳县| 长海县| 潮州市| 平陆县| 锡林浩特市| 青阳县| 江永县| 济宁市| 泸州市| 临武县| 无棣县| 许昌市| 宿松县| 德化县| 五大连池市| 彰武县| 庄浪县| 会理县| 唐河县| 孟村| 兴安县| 阿巴嘎旗| 小金县| 嵊州市|